Please speak with a mortgage lender beforehand, build a savings fund for down payment and closing cost. Speak with and hire a real estate agent, learn as much as possible about the home buying process
Speak with an experienced listing agent, gather information about the home sale process, attain an appraisal and home inspection before placing the property on the market to be more informative about your choices of selling the home.
